Результаты поиска по запросу "memory-address"

3 ответа

Адрес массива равен адресу его первого элемента в C ++?

2 ответа

Найти инструкцию в исполняемом файле, учитывая его адрес в запущенном процессе?

3 ответа

Как память выделяется переменным разных типов данных?

Я написал следующий код. #include<stdio.h> int main() { int x = 1 ; int *j = &x ; int y = 2 ; int *t = &y ; printf("%p\n" , (void *)j); printf("%p" , (void *)t); }Выход0028FF14 0028FF10. Я хочу подчеркнуть, что разница между адресами составляет ...

ТОП публикаций

4 ответа

Какова цель (звездочка) в указателях?

2 ответа

GCHandle для получения адреса (указателя) объекта .net

Мне удалось получить адрес объекта .net путем

0 ответов

Я не заметил никакого ответа, как этот, поэтому я решил добавить. Я столкнулся с этим вопросом, прибегая к помощи только сегодня.

аю исходный код STL и понятия не имею, что&& адресный оператор должен делать. Вот пример кода изstl_vector.h: vector& operator=(vector&& __x) // <-- Note double ampersands here { // NB: DR 675. this->clear(); this->swap(__x); return *this; ...

1 ответ

@ MargaretBloom Мой плохой, я скучаю по истолкованному. Это 9 бит, как вы сказали: 4 * 9 бит (каждый индекс) + 12 бит (смещение) = 48 бит.

ге «Программирование низкого уровня: C, сборка и выполнение программы на архитектуре Intel® 64» я прочитал: Каждый виртуальный 64-битный адрес (например, тот, который мы используем в наших программах) состоит из нескольких полей. На самом деле ...

2 ответа

Который печатает "008C1186" на моей машине.

аюсь получить адрес функции-члена, но не знаю как. Буду признателен, если кто-нибудь скажет мне, что я делаю не так. Как вы можете видеть в моем примере ниже, ни (long) & g, ни (long) & this-> g не работают, и я не могу понять правильный ...

4 ответа

Да, извини. Я пропустил строку кода.

вая контейнер STL (вы также можете взятьboost::unordered_map а такжеboost::multi_index_container в учет), который является несмежным, гарантируется ли, что адреса памяти элементов внутри контейнера никогда не изменятся, если ни один элемент не ...

3 ответа

Вопрос не в том, сколько битов требуется для адресации в ячейке памяти, а в том, сколько бит может быть сохранено в ячейке памяти, что обычно зависит от размера шины данных. Большинство современных компьютеров являются адресно-байтовыми. Каждый адрес идентифицирует один байт (восемь битов) памяти. Данные, превышающие один байт, могут храниться в последовательности последовательных адресов. [Википедия]

оложим, 32-битная ОС. Сколько данных хранится в одной ячейке памяти компьютера? Какова основная единица хранения памяти в компьютере? Например, для хранения целого числа, какие адреса памяти потребуются? Если основной единицей является BYTE, ...